1.here, no
2.not very likely
3.some; not on quality level, more on preference and taste level; take in account that some ppl can't even hear that difference
4.how can I tell that for ya?
take a look at schematic of FE - Iq marked as 8mA, with 10R source resistors in place; you think these are 8mA Idss or ?

In SE i heard a bit more clarity and detail. I guess it gets overwhelmed with the drekload of H2 from the complementary output stage in my case, so the difference is small single ended.
In bal. I heard much more detail and clarity and less harshness. Unfortunately I measured before listening so might have been biased. 😀
The price for the Mosfets is much less than what I splurged e.g. on the caps and the benefit much greater. 😉
